Owners of Uggs-N-Rugs-Bruce and Bronwyn McDougall,a Western Australia-based manufacturer, started legal action against one of Deckers’ trademarks. They brought a non-use action against Deckers alleging that Deckers had not actively used the UGH-BOOT registration in Australian commerce for the past three years. Their action was successful.
